Программа - реальное время - Большая Энциклопедия Нефти и Газа, статья, страница 2
Не волнуйся, если что-то работает не так. Если бы все работало как надо, ты сидел бы без работы. Законы Мерфи (еще...)

Программа - реальное время

Cтраница 2


О программе или процессе, которые не могут быть выгружены из оперативной памяти. Обычно это относится к высокоприоритетным программам или программам реального времени.  [16]

При подключении к СМ ЭВМ дополнительных внешних устройств пользователь может легко расширить набор драйверов для обслуживания этих устройств. Процедура отладки и включения драйвера может выполняться в фоновом режиме, без прерывания работы программы реального времени.  [17]

18 Структура интерпретирующей системы программировании. [18]

Этот пакет программ предназначен для автоматической генерации задач обработки данных в АСУ ХП, создаваемых на базе ВК М-6000 АСВТ-М. С его помощью можно создавать программы, реализующие первичную обработку информации, расчет технико-экономических показателей, учет работы производства, анализ состояния оборудования и др. Процесс создания комплекса программ реального времени состоит из следующих стадий: описание алгоритмов решаемых задач на бланках входного языка; формирование базы данных на основе полученного описания; построение программ реального времени; отладка всего комплекса программ в режиме, имитирующем режим реального времени.  [19]

Под базой данных здесь понимается совокупность массивов, сконструированная таким образом, чтобы обеспечить как возможность доступа к получаемым на данном уровне результатам, так и возможность внесения изменений в программы реального времени. В составе такого пакета обычно имеются входной язык, компилятор ( или макрогенератор), интерпретатор, база данных, библиотека программных модулей, реализующая основные операции обработки, и корректор базы данных. Компилятор ( или макрогенератор) обычно работает вне режима реального времени, обеспечивая преобразование входного задания во внутреннее представление и формирование базы данных, элементами которой являются описатели структур реализуемых алгоритмов, массивы используемых коэффициентов и нормативных данных, а также информационные массивы.  [20]

21 Структура интерпретирующей системы программировании. [21]

Этот пакет программ предназначен для автоматической генерации задач обработки данных в АСУ ХП, создаваемых на базе ВК М-6000 АСВТ-М. С его помощью можно создавать программы, реализующие первичную обработку информации, расчет технико-экономических показателей, учет работы производства, анализ состояния оборудования и др. Процесс создания комплекса программ реального времени состоит из следующих стадий: описание алгоритмов решаемых задач на бланках входного языка; формирование базы данных на основе полученного описания; построение программ реального времени; отладка всего комплекса программ в режиме, имитирующем режим реального времени.  [22]

Фонов о-о перативная базовая операционная система ( ФОБОС) является системой реального времени и характеризуется минимальным по сравнению с другими дисковыми ОС реального времени временем ответа на внешнее воздействие. Программа реального времени имеет более высокий приоритет по отношению к программам, работающим в фоновом режиме. Программа реального времени и фоновая программа могут обращаться друг с другом через файлы, организованные на дисках или при помощи специальных системных сообщений.  [23]

Когда ресурсы комплекса не используются оперативной задачей ( она находится в состоянии ожидания), управление получает фоновая задача. В качестве фоновой задачи может выполняться программа реального времени, имеющая меньший приоритет по сравнению с оперативной. Большинство системных программ может функционировать только в фоновом режиме. Например, оперативным заданием может быть программа по сбору, обработке и хранению данных, а фоновьш - трансляция программ на ФОРТРАНе, макроассемблере. Монитор занимает 4 кслов и обеспечивает работу системы при объеме оперативной памяти от 12 до 26 кслов. В мониторе имеются развитые средства программирования дополнительных терминалов.  [24]

Программы реального времени постоянно находятся в оперативной памяти УВМ. Каждый хроматограф имеет свои выделенные участки оперативной памяти для размещения массивов оперативной хроматографической информации. Экспериментатор имеет возможность менять режим работы программы реального времени в зависимости от стоящих перед ним задач. Дополнительно в программе предусмотрена возможность изменения чувствительности прибора в ходе выполнения анализа как в ручном, так и в автоматическом, режиме. При переключения чувствительности коррекция нулевого уровня производится автоматически с помощью программы.  [25]

При работающем программном обеспечении автономной печати компьютер фактически выполняет две программы, хотя пользователю представляется, что решается одна его задача. Программа автономной печати крадет компьютерное время у прикладной программы пользователя. Если прикладная программа работает в режиме реального времени, где время реакции системы является критическим фактором, программа автономной печати может привести к сбоям в программе реального времени - потере управления, потере данных либо перегрузке буферов передачи данных.  [26]

Количество выделенного адресного пространства может быть меньше, чем 64 Кбайт, но оно должно состоять из целого числа страниц. Следующие две функции API дают процессу возможность зафиксировать страницы в памяти, запрещая их выгрузку, и отменить их фиксацию. Такая возможность может быть полезной, например, для программы реального времени. Операционной системой накладывается предел на количество фиксируемых страниц. На самом деле фиксированные страницы могут быть удалены из памяти, но только в том случае, когда весь процесс выгружается на диск. Когда процесс снова загружается в память, все его зафиксированные страницы также загружаются, прежде чем поток получает управление.  [27]

Одним из вариантов проведения комплексной отладки является стартстопный режим на специализированной ЭВМ. В этом режиме в реальном масштабе времени решаются основные задачи отлаживаемого КП, решение вспомогательных задач ( имитации информации и обработки результатов) происходит вне реального времени. Управляемые объекты в этом варианте могут корректно моделироваться с учетом обратных связей. Достигаемая при этом синхронизация ЭВМ со счетчиком реального времени обеспечивает полное совпадение хода программы реального времени при повторении экспериментов с одинаковыми исходными данными, что существенно расширяет возможности поиска ошибок в процессе отладки. Данный метод требует определенных ресурсов специализированных ЭВМ.  [28]



Страницы:      1    2